Since 2007, Flesh Engine has started to become a semi-well known name in the metal underground amongst the tri-state and surrounding areas. With the release of their 2007 demo entitled "'07 Demo-Lition". Flesh Engine started taking off the way the band intended it to. Getting airplay on 94.1 WYSP Loud and Local hosted by Tommy Conwell, numerous reviews, and interviews were just the start.

But in 2008, after changing the two rhythm guitarists, the remaining four-piece: Dustin Hamel, Dave and Paul Orkin embarked on a journey into "Essence Of Hell", a new EP. This long awaited new release of fresh material, recorded once again at Satan's Palace Recording Studios promised to give an idea of what Flesh Engine is trying to accomplish.

In April 2010, Flesh Engine brought drummer Tommy Stowe into the band to fill the musical gap that was missing from the band.

Pure relentless brutality with a punch in the face of old school thrash metal, melodic doom riff-age, double-bass, thunderous low-end and raw vocal screams of melody. Flesh Engine plans to take no prisoners and force the underground industry to open their eyes to the sounds of the engine.
